What Is Gaming Mode and Why Is It Important?
Gaming mode is a special setting on modern TVs that optimizes picture processing to reduce input lag. When activated, it minimizes the delay between your gaming device and the display, resulting in more responsive gameplay. This feature is crucial for fast-paced games where timing and precision matter.

Additional Features to Consider
- HDMI 2.1 Support: Enables higher frame rates and features like Variable Refresh Rate (VRR).
- High Refresh Rate: Look for 120Hz for smoother gameplay.
- HDR Compatibility: Enhances visual quality and color accuracy.
- Low Input Lag: Aim for less than 20ms in gaming mode.
How to Enable Gaming Mode
Enabling gaming mode varies by brand and model, but generally involves the following steps:
- Access the TV’s settings menu.
- Navigate to the picture or display settings.
- Find the ‘Game Mode’ option and turn it on.
- Adjust other settings like HDMI input mode if available.
